Manager - Material Circularity

Date:  23 Apr 2024
Location: 

Mumbai A.O, MUM-KND-AFS(AD), IN

Company:  Mahindra & Mahindra Ltd

Responsibilities & Key Deliverables

  • Implement strategies to enhance the circularity of materials used in our automotive manufacturing processes
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ams (Design/R&D/Sourcing) to develop and execute initiatives aimed at increasing use of recycled content/low carbon alternatives and recycling of materials throughout the product lifecycle
  • Stay abreast of emerging trends, market & peer best practices in terms of technologies, cost, scale & review of regulations/compliances related to sustainable materials and circular economy principles in the automotive industry
  • Develop short-medium term strategies to promote material circularity within the value chain
  • Lead cross-functional teams and projects focused on material circularity, providing guidance, support, and expertise to achieve objectives efficiently & effectively with alignment to business priorities & commitments
  • Establish and maintain relationships with suppliers, recyclers, and other stakeholders to facilitate the sourcing and recovery of materials for reuse or recycling
  • Drive continuous improvement initiatives to enhance material circularity performance across all stages of the product lifecycle, from design and manufacturing to end-of-life disposal

Education Qualification

Bachelor's degree in engineering, sustainability, environmental science, or related field (advanced degree preferred)

General Experience

 

  • Total Experience: 5 - 7 years
  • Proven experience in materials management, sustainability, circular economy, or related field, preferably within the automotive or manufacturing industry
  • Strong understanding of sustainable materials, recycling processes, and environmental regulations
  • Analytical mindset with the ability to interpret data, understanding of lifecycle assessment process & tools and drive data-driven decision-making
  • Excellent project management skills with the ability to plan, prioritize, and execute multiple initiatives simultaneously
  • Effective commun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ate and influence stakeholders at all levels of the organization
  • Passion for sustainability and a commitment to driving positive environmental impact through innovative solutions
